Common Industrial Protocol

Common Industrial Protocol (CIP) is an industrial network protocol used for automation applications, providing a unified communication standard across various industrial networks like EtherNet/IP, DeviceNet, and ControlNet. It enables interoperability between devices from different manufacturers by defining object-oriented models for data exchange, control, and configuration. CIP supports real-time control, safety, motion control, and synchronization in industrial environments.

🧊Why learn Common Industrial Protocol?

Developers should learn CIP when working on industrial automation, manufacturing systems, or IoT applications in industrial settings, as it is widely adopted in industries like automotive, food processing, and pharmaceuticals. It is essential for integrating PLCs, HMIs, sensors, and actuators from diverse vendors, ensuring seamless communication and reducing system complexity. CIP's object-oriented approach simplifies device configuration and data management, making it valuable for building scalable and maintainable industrial control systems.
